  Profitability really depends on timing, trends and execution, but if we look at the UK right now, a few sectors stand out. One consistently profitable area is financial services . The UK, especially London, is a global financial hub. Fintech startups, investment advisory firms and digital banks have huge potential if they get their brand positioning and trust right. People want secure, reputable places to manage money so trust and clear messaging are everything. Another big one is technology and software , especially anything that helps other businesses work smarter. AI, SaaS tools and cybersecurity solutions are seeing massive demand. The key challenge for tech businesses is cutting through the noise because everyone’s claiming to be the next big thing. Good PR and clear thought leadership can make all the difference.
